The cheapest way to get from Suffern to Springfield is to drive which costs $25 - $40 and takes 2h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Suffern to Springfield is to drive which takes 2h 39m and costs $25 - $40.
No, there is no direct bus from Suffern to Springfield station. However, there are services departing from Orange Ave - Suffern and arriving at Springfield Union Station via 9 Av/W 40 St and New York Midtown.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 52m.
No, there is no direct train from Suffern to Springfield. However, there are services departing from Suffern and arriving at Springfield via Frank R Lautenberg Secaucus Upper Level,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station and New Haven.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 2m.
The distance between Suffern and Springfield is 202 miles. The road distance is 137.8 miles.
The best way to get from Suffern to Springfield without a car is to bus via New York which takes 4h 52m and costs $40 - $80.
It takes approximately 4h 52m to get from Suffern to Springfield, including transfers.
Suffern to Springfield bus services, operated by Shortline Bus, depart from Orange Ave - Suffern station.
Suffern to Springfield train services, operated by NJ Transit, depart from Suffern station.
The best way to get from Suffern to Springfield is to bus via New York which takes 4h 52m and costs $40 - $80. Alternatively, you can train via New Haven, which costs $22 - $850 and takes 6h 2m.
